comparemela.com

Top Locations Tagged with Star Traders Steam

Star Traders Steam in India - 272162/Supermarket near gagar-garh/Supermarket near Kanpur

1). STAR TRADES

2). Star Traders

Star Traders Steam in India - 395001/General-contractor near Surat

3). Star Traders

vimarsana © 2020. All Rights Reserved.